Libro Jameela

'Come, Jameela. Stand right here. I need to do something.' I grab hold of his sleeve. 'Where are you going?' His face is twisted. He doesn't look at me. 'Never mind.' Jameela lives with her family in a war-torn village in Afghanistan. Life is hard, but when her mother dies, and her father remarries, Jameela has to face a greater horror. To survive she draws on the strong sense of self that her mother gave her. Based on a real girl called Sameela, and a real orphanage, this unforgettable novel tells the story of a devout Muslim girl and what life is really like in post-Taliban Afghanistan. 'Jameela is such an intriguing, inspiring character.a beautiful and life-affirming story.' - Randa Abdel-Fattah, author of Does My Head Look Big in This?
